Jane Street Group, founded in 2000 by Tim Reynolds, Rob Granieri, Marc Gerstein, and Michael Jenkins, is a New York City-based quantitative trading firm renowned for its technological prowess and collaborative problem-solving culture. Specializing in liquidity provision and market-making, it trades a vast array of financial products—including equities, bonds, options, and ETFs—across over 200 venues in 45 countries, handling trillions in securities annually. The firm, which employs over 2,600 people across offices in New York, London, Hong Kong, Amsterdam, Chicago, and Singapore, leverages advanced algorithms and a nearly 70-million-line OCaml codebase to dominate markets, notably ETFs, where it plays a critical role as an authorized participant. With net trading revenues exceeding $10 billion annually in recent years, including a record $10.6 billion in 2023, Jane Street has emerged as a secretive yet powerful force in global finance, outpacing traditional Wall Street giants like Goldman Sachs in trading profitability.

Jane Street's Q4 2019 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2019, Jane Street held 6,246 positions worth $71.7B, up 18% from $60.6B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 31% of the portfolio.

Jane Street deployed $4.11B of net new capital in Q4 2019, opening 1,261 new positions and adding to 1,892 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was iShares 20+ Year Treasury Bond ETF: 1,053,226 shares worth $143M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Communication Services at 2.3% of assets, up from 0.88% a quarter earlier, followed by Consumer Discretionary and Industrials.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was iShares MSCI Emerging Markets ETF, an estimated $385M trimmed.
